#15826c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15826c is composed of 8.2% red, 51%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.9%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 167.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 29.6%. #15826c color hex could be obtained by blending #2affd8 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#15826c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15826c has RGB values of R:21, G:130,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1409644.

Shades and Tints of #15826c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0a is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#15826c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494e4d is the less saturated color, while #049376 is the most saturated one.
